The following lines are parallel.
4x + 2y = 8 and y = 2x + 4
True
False

Answer:

No.

Step-by-step explanation:

First of all if you graph them they aren't parallel but the more mathematical reason is because they have different slopes. One has a slope of 2 while the other has a slop of -2. They also have the same intercept so they are bound to cross and intersect.
